The Rules: A Quick Refresher
For those new to Quordle, here's a quick guide:
- Compete to solve four 5-letter words simultaneously.
- You have 9 chances for guesses.
- Hints reveal correct letters and positions.

Playing Tips from Pros
To ace today’s challenge, pros suggest:
- Focus on common vowel placements first.
- Utilize letter frequency statistics when guessing.
- Keep track of all previously attempted letters.
